Students' engagement in collaborative knowledge construction in group assignments for information literacy

Eero Sormunen, Mikko Tanni, Jannica Heinström

    Research output: Contribution to journalArticleScientificpeer-review

    Abstract

    Conclusions. The case suggests that in the present school culture group assignments may turn into loosely connected individual efforts and waste much of the group work potential both in learning about the topic area and information literacy.
